PointFive Welcomes FinOps Pioneer Randy Bartlewski as VP of Sales Amid Enterprise Efficiency Push
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ter

PointFive, the cloud cost optimization platform, today announced Randy Bartlewski joined as Vice President of Sales. The strategic hire comes as enterprises increasingly prioritize cloud efficiency, evidenced by PointFive’s recent $20 million funding round led by Salesforce Ventures.

Industry Veteran Brings Deep FinOps and Cloud Optimization Expertise

Bartlewski joins PointFive after holding leadership roles at several category-defining infrastructure companies, including Tecton, Elastic, and Turbonomic (acquired by IBM). At Turbonomic, he led enterprise sales (in the west) for its AI-powered resource management platform, which helped enterprises automatically optimize cloud performance and costs. His experience directing global enterprise sales for Cisco’s cloud SaaS offerings further deepened his understanding of how large organizations tackle cloud efficiency challenges.

Bartlewski joins at a pivotal moment as enterprises face mounting pressure to optimize cloud spend without sacrificing innovation. Early PointFive customer Blackhawk Network demonstrates the impact of the company’s approach – using PointFive’s platform to identify previously undiscovered optimization opportunities and transform its engineering culture around efficiency.

Automated Discovery Drives Enterprise Results

Unlike traditional FinOps tools, which require significant manual effort, PointFive’s DeepWaste technology automatically identifies configuration issues and waste that other solutions miss. This technological innovation has helped drive the company’s rapid growth since emerging from stealth, with organizations reporting significant cost savings.
